What noise legislation is there?
This is covered by the Environmental Protection Act 1990.
When are people allowed to carry out building work without causing a noise nuisance?
Building work can be carried out at any time, unless it is noisy. For noisy operations, 08:00-18:00 Monday to Friday and 08:00-13:00 on Saturday and no time on Sunday and Bank Holiday. There are exceptions, for example for emergency repairs or certain cases on highway. For DIY, chat with your neighbours before carrying out the work, to get their agreement for timing.
When is noise nuisance a statutory nuisance?
It will be a statutory nuisance, if it affects the material comfort of the home. If you have to turn up the TV more than normal to hear it, then it is very likely that it is a statutory noise. Before reporting to the council, please chat with your neighbour first, so that you can have a mutual solution to this.
